🔬 Clinical Deep Dive: The Expansion of Ovarian Tissue Cryopreservation (OTC)
While traditionally reserved for oncology patients, 2025–2026 has seen a surge in OTC for “social” or non-oncological medical indications (e.g., severe endometriosis or genetic predispositions to POI).
• The Breakthrough: New vitrification protocols for cortical strips have achieved primordial follicle survival rates exceeding 90%. Unlike oocyte cryopreservation, OTC restores endocrine function, potentially delaying menopause symptoms by a decade.
• Evidence Level: High (Validation in long-term follow-up studies and meta-analyses).
• Clinical Value: A 2026 systematic review indicates a live birth rate of 37–41% per patient following tissue transplantation, making it a viable alternative for patients who cannot undergo ovarian stimulation.

🤖 Explainable AI (XAI): Solving the ‘Black Box’ in Embryology
The primary hurdle for AI adoption in IVF has been “interpretability.” The shift in 2026 is toward Explainable AI (XAI), models that don’t just provide a score but highlight the biological features used for that score.
• Mechanism: Using Attention Maps and Saliency Heatmaps, XAI systems now visually highlight features like the thickness of the Zona Pellucida, the regularity of the Trophectoderm (TE), and the density of the Inner Cell Mass (ICM).
• Evidence Level: Moderate (Current implementation in top-tier digital embryology platforms).
• Workflow Relevance: This allows embryologists to cross-verify AI scores with manual grading, reducing inter-operator variance while maintaining human-in-the-loop safety.

🧪 Multi-Modal Generative AI for Personalised Stimulation
2026 marks the arrival of Generative Foundation Models that synthesise a patient’s entire history- AMH, BMI, previous cycle response, and even follicular growth heatmaps, to generate a “Synthetic Simulation” of the upcoming cycle.
• Impact: These models predict the “optimal trigger day” with an accuracy of 94%, significantly reducing the risk of OHSS in high-responders.
• Evidence Level: Moderate (Early prospective trials).
